Corrigendum. Dietary magnesium intake is inversely associated with serum C-reactive protein levels: meta-analysis and systematic review.

D T Dibaba, P Xun, K He.   

Abstract

Correction to: European Journal of Clinical Nutrition (2014) 68, 510–516; doi:10.1038/ejcn.2014.7; published online 12 February 2014 Since the publication of this article the authors have noticed an error in the first sentence of the last paragraph of the results section. The sentence should be: In addition, five Mg intervention studies (Table 2) reported on the association between Mg supplementation and serum CRP levels. The authors apologize for any inconvenience caused.
